Understanding Hosting and VPS Servers: A Comprehensive Guide
In the modern digital age, having a reliable and efficient hosting service is paramount for businesses and individuals alike. Whether you are running a small personal blog or a large corporate website, the choice of hosting can significantly impact the performance, security, and scalability of your online presence. This article delves into various hosting options, including traditional hosting, VPS (Virtual Private Server), Linux VPS, Windows VPS, Cloud VPS, and Dedicated Servers. Each type has its unique advantages and is suitable for different needs and scenarios.

Traditional Hosting
Traditional hosting, often referred to as shared hosting, is the most basic and cost-effective type of web hosting. In shared hosting, multiple websites share the same physical server and its resources, such as CPU, RAM, and disk space. This setup is ideal for small websites and beginners due to its affordability and ease of use.

Pros:

Cost-Effective: Shared hosting plans are generally the cheapest, making them accessible for small businesses and personal websites.
Ease of Use: Most shared hosting plans come with user-friendly control panels, such as cPanel or Plesk, which simplify website management.
Maintenance: The hosting provider handles server maintenance, updates, and security, reducing the technical burden on the user.
Cons:

Limited Resources: Since resources are shared, high traffic on other websites can affect your site's performance.
Less Control: Users have limited control over server configurations and cannot install custom software.
Security Risks: Shared environments can be more vulnerable to security breaches if one website is compromised.
VPS (Virtual Private Server)
VPS hosting bridges the gap between shared hosting and dedicated servers. It uses virtualization technology to partition a physical server into multiple virtual servers, each with its own resources and operating system. This setup provides more control, flexibility, and performance compared to shared hosting.

Pros:

Dedicated Resources: Each VPS has allocated resources, ensuring consistent performance regardless of other users' activities.
Increased Control: Users have root access, allowing them to install custom software and configure the server to their needs.
Scalability: VPS plans can be easily scaled up or down to accommodate changing resource requirements.
Cons:

Cost: VPS hosting is more expensive than shared hosting, though it remains affordable for many users.
Technical Knowledge: Managing a VPS requires a higher level of technical expertise, especially for tasks like server setup, maintenance, and security.
VPS Server Linux
Linux VPS servers are a popular choice for developers and businesses due to their flexibility, stability, and cost-effectiveness. Linux, being an open-source operating system, offers a wide range of distributions (distros) such as Ubuntu, CentOS, and Debian, each catering to different needs and preferences.

Pros:

Open Source: Linux is free and open-source, which reduces licensing costs and allows for extensive customization.
Security: Linux is known for its robust Dedicate Server security features and regular updates, making it a reliable choice for hosting.
Performance: Linux VPS servers generally offer better performance and resource efficiency compared to their Windows counterparts.
Cons:

Learning Curve: Users unfamiliar with Linux may find it challenging to navigate and manage.
Compatibility: Some software and applications are designed specifically for Windows and may not run on Linux.
VPS Server Windows
Windows VPS servers run on Microsoft's Windows Server operating system. They are ideal for users who need to run specific Windows-based applications, such as ASP.NET, MSSQL, or other proprietary Microsoft software.

Pros:

Familiar Interface: Windows VPS servers offer a user-friendly interface, similar to the desktop version of Windows, which is advantageous for users accustomed to the Windows environment.
Compatibility: Windows VPS is necessary for hosting websites and applications built using Microsoft technologies.
Support: Microsoft provides extensive support and regular updates for its server operating systems.
Cons:

Cost: Windows VPS hosting tends to be more expensive due to licensing fees.
Performance: Windows servers may require more resources than Linux servers, potentially affecting performance.
VPS Linux vs. Windows
When choosing between Linux and Windows VPS, several factors come into VPS play, including the nature of your website or application, your technical expertise, and budget.

Linux VPS:

Best for: Open-source projects, developers with Linux experience, cost-sensitive users.
Key features: Stability, security, resource efficiency, extensive customization.
Windows VPS:

Best for: ASP.NET applications, businesses reliant on Microsoft technologies, users preferring a GUI.
Key features: Compatibility with Windows software, user-friendly interface, comprehensive support.
Cloud VPS
Cloud VPS hosting is a scalable and flexible hosting solution that utilizes multiple interconnected servers to form a cloud infrastructure. This setup ensures high availability, as resources are distributed across several servers.

Pros:

Scalability: Easily scale resources up or down based on demand without downtime.
Reliability: High availability and redundancy minimize the risk of downtime or data loss.
Cost Efficiency: Pay-as-you-go pricing models allow users to pay Cloud VPS only for the resources they use.
Cons:

Complexity: Managing a cloud VPS can be more complex than traditional VPS or shared hosting.
Security: While cloud providers offer robust security, the distributed nature of the cloud can introduce additional vulnerabilities.
Dedicated Server
A dedicated server provides the highest level of performance and control by allocating an entire physical server to a single user. This VPS Server Windows option is ideal for large websites, high-traffic applications, and businesses with specific requirements.

Pros:

Performance: Dedicated resources ensure maximum performance and reliability.
Control: Users have full control over the server's configuration, software, and security.
Security: Enhanced security measures, as the server is not shared with other users.
Cons:

Cost: Dedicated servers are the most expensive hosting option due to the exclusive use of hardware.
Technical Expertise: Managing a dedicated server requires advanced technical skills and knowledge.
